Faculty Round of the “Student Scientific Conference 2026”
The Student Scientific Conference 2026 at FBERG, held on April 29, 2026, now knows its winners.
A total of 16 students participated in the conference, and the results for each section are as follows:
Section S1 Earth Sciences:
- Bc. Kamila Slaninková, ÚGV, 2nd year MSc., GI, Ti-Nb-Ta oxides from selected localities of fractionated Gemeric rocks,
- Bc. Matúš Nagy, ÚGKaGIS, 2nd year MSc., IGaKN, Multisensor verification of LPIS boundaries and land use using remote sensing (RS) and GNSS methods,
- Bc. Samuel Janočko, ÚZZ, 2nd year MSc., GT, Evaluation of geological heritage in the context of geotourism development – a bibliometric analysis.
Section S2 Management and Logistics:
- Viktoriia Shyriaieva, ÚLaD, 3rd year BSc., DLP, 3D visualization and simulation of the packaging process,
- Bc. Filip Timko, ÚRaIVP, 2nd year MSc., RPZaSS, Control of a laboratory object using an advanced control algorithm,
- Bc. Viliam Matisko, ÚRaIVP, 2nd year MSc., RPZaSS, Design of a smart home using the Home Assistant platform.
Section S3 Mineral Resources, Ecology and Environment:
- Bc. Adam Danko, ÚZZ, 2nd year MSc., ZPaBT, Optimization of technological procedures in underground excavation using the NRTM method,
- Martin Kóša, ÚZZ, 1st year BSc., OŽPaES, Environmental pollution by salt after the termination of mining in the Prešov I Solivar area,
- Bc. Alcides Eduardo Rodriguez, ÚZZ, 2nd year MSc., VAZE, Assessment of the applicability of solar radiation quantification using Arduino-based devices.
The Zväz slovenských vedecko-technických spoločností (ZSVTS) and the Slovenská banská komora (SBK) awarded prizes as follows: financial awards from SBK were granted to Bc. Kamila Slaninková and Bc. Adam Danko. Viktoriia Shyriaieva received recognition from ZSVTS and was named a ZSVTS ambassador.
